    How to troubleshoot TIG welding problems with my ESAB EMP 235ic?

      To troubleshoot TIG welding problems with your ESAB Inverter, make sure the TIG torch is connected to the negative welding terminal and the welding ground cable to the positive welding terminal. Use 100% Argon gas. Ensure the regulator/flow meter is connected to the gas bottle and the gas pipe for the TIG torch is connected to the gas outlet connector on the front of the power source. The work clamp should have proper contact with the work piece. Open the gas bottle and check the gas flow rate on the regulator/flow meter, which should be between 4.72–11.80 l/min (1.25–3.12 gpm). Ensure the power source is on and TIG welding is selected. All connections should be tight and leak-free.

    How to fix porosity in ESAB EMP 235ic Inverter weld metal?

      To address porosity in your ESAB Inverter weld metal, start by checking that the gas bottle is not empty and the gas regulator is not closed. Inspect the gas inlet hose for leaks or blockages. Ensure the correct gas is connected and the appropriate gas flow is used. Keep the distance between the MIG torch nozzle and the work piece to a minimum. Avoid working in areas with drafts. Clean the work piece to remove any oil or grease before welding.

    How to troubleshoot wire feeding problems with my ESAB EMP 235ic?

      If your ESAB Inverter is experiencing wire feeding problems, check the following: Ensure the wire spool brake is adjusted correctly. Verify the feed roller is the correct size and not worn. Set the correct pressure on the feed rollers. Ensure the proper direction of motion is set based on the wire type (into the weld pool for aluminum, away from the weld pool for steel). Use the correct contact tip, ensuring it's not worn. Confirm the liner is the right size and type for the wire and is not bent, causing friction.

    What to do if my ESAB EMP 235ic has no power or no arc?

      If your ESAB Inverter is not powering on or producing an arc, verify that the input power supply switch is turned on. Check the display for a temperature fault. Ensure the system breaker has not tripped. Confirm that the input power, welding, and return cables are correctly connected. Verify the correct current value is set and inspect the input power supply fuses.

    Why does the overheating protection trip frequently on my ESAB Inverter?

      If the overheating protection trips frequently on your ESAB Inverter, make sure you are not exceeding the recommended duty cycle for the weld current you are using. Also, ensure that the air inlets or outlets are not clogged.
